POSSIBILITIES

• Smaller Computing devices and wearable technologies – tools for teachers and students.

• The teacher’s role will increasingly shift from the “sage on the stage” to the “guide on the side”.

• With improving technology and increasing networking, education will become available anytime and anywhere.

Page 15: Futuristic Education

BUT STILL . . . .

• Computers and allied technologies are unlikely ever to replace traditional face-to-face teaching and learning.

• But, technology probably will change the face of the teaching and learning landscape as we know it today.
